Earlier this year, the California Online Privacy Act (OPPA) of 2003 went into effect on July 1st, 2004. Whether you live in the state of California or not, today's Ezine-Tips applies directly to any organization that collects any personally identifiable information from consumers in California (such as email addresses).
Overview of the OPPA:
The California Online Privacy Protection Act of 2003 (OPPA) is a privacy policy requirement law that requires a privacy policy be "conspicuously" posted on all commercial websites that collect personally identifiable information on California consumers. In addition to requiring you to post your privacy policy (you do have one posted, right?), it also requires companies to adhere to the promises made in their privacy policies.
The new law does provide a 30-day grace period if your organization gets notified that your website is not in compliance with the law. Worst case scenario could mean civil fines or injunctions against you and your organization.
